What companies run services between Avignon, France and Drunen, Netherlands?

You can take a train from Avignon Tgv to Drunen, Maleisielaan via Bruxelles-Midi, Breda, Tilburg, and Tilburg, Centraal Station in around 8h 32m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Avignon to Drunen, Maleisielaan via Lille, Brussels-North train station, De Efteling, and Kaatsheuvel, Efteling in around 19h 2m.
